Online lottery is a modern way of purchasing a lotto ticket. Previously, people would purchase paper tickets, which they then needed to care for until the draw results were announced. Now, you can use a computer or mobile device to buy tickets for any of the major lotteries worldwide. It’s a great convenience, and the prize money is often much higher than that of traditional lotteries.

The process of buying online lottery tickets is pretty simple. First, choose the type of lottery game you want to play. There are several different types of games available, including scratch-offs, instant-win games, and daily lotteries. You can also find multi-draw games, which allow you to enter multiple drawings at once. Once you’ve chosen your numbers, you can either place a single bet or buy a subscription. Unlike other online gaming sites, lottery websites have specific rules and guidelines for players to follow. Some require you to be a US resident and others have age restrictions based on state law. You should always read the terms of service and privacy policies to be sure that you’re playing on a legitimate site.

Aside from ensuring that the site you’re using is safe and secure, you should look for an online lottery website with a variety of payment options. The best sites allow you to deposit and withdraw through a variety of methods, including cryptocurrency. Some also offer a quick how-to guide for the different lottery games they sell, which is helpful if you’re not familiar with the rules of each one.

Many states have a dedicated lottery website that allows residents to buy tickets and view results. For example, New York’s website lets residents buy tickets for the Mega Millions and Powerball online. In addition, it offers a number of other lottery games, including instant-win games and Big Millionaire raffles. In addition, it is possible to play in the Illinois lottery online, which launched in 2012. Its interface is easy to navigate and has plenty of features. New York also allows non-residents to participate in the lottery by using a platform called Jackpocket, which asks someone to buy tickets on your behalf at retailers in your jurisdiction.
